Essay Prompt
Statement of purpose: your background, why the IE MiM, and your goals.
Word limit: 700
Sample Answer — Opening

With my mother and sister in media and design and my father in supply chain and operations, I was exposed early to both creative and analytical ways of thinking. Witnessing my family pursue entrepreneurship, my mother monetising her design expertise and my father starting his…

own venture in his 50s, sparked my interest in business as a way to transform skills and experience into sustainable value. Motivated by this, I majored in Marketing during my undergraduate studies. Courses such as Consumer Behaviour, Marketing Management, Strategic Brand Management, and International Business strengthened my management foundation while deepening my interest in marketing strategy, and I applied my learning through projects: analysing 100+ consumer surveys with R, SQL, and Tableau on e-commerce's impact on retail, I uncovered 97% adoption, 78% perceived retail relevance, and 61% social-media influence, and translated these into data-driven omnichannel recommendations. Professionally, roles at Company A (a fashion label) and Company B (an experience-design consultancy) sharpened my analytical and project-management abilities. I then joined Company C (a USD 15M FMCG brand) as a marketing executive, managing influencer partnerships, coordinating shoots, and supporting data-driven digital campaigns across five product launches. Currently, as a brand strategy and partnerships executive at Company D (a brand studio), I manage end-to-end client relationships, strengthening my negotiation, strategic-planning, and problem-solving skills. While I could execute campaigns effectively, I noticed that strategic decisions around margins, pricing, and long-term value creation required deeper financial and managerial expertise. Recognising this gap, I sought a programme that integrates my hands-on marketing experience with strategy, finance, and innovation in a global context, making IE's MiM the right fit. Modules such as Technology and Innovation Management will help me link creativity with data, automation, and long-term ROI, while the Finance module directly addresses my gaps in margins, profitability, and strategic decision-making. The Business Impact Lab, with its structured workshops and live projects, excites me for the real business exposure it offers under industry mentors, and IE's Global Immersion Week, with exposure to global markets, cross-cultural teams, and companies like Starbucks, Uber Eats, and BMW, will prepare me for leadership in multinational organisations. I look forward to contributing to campus life. At the Entrepreneurship Club, I'll share practical insights from building and scaling an online thrift store, particularly around customer acquisition and sustainable growth; through the Marketing Mix Club, I'll contribute hands-on experience in content strategy, brand storytelling, and campaign execution. Drawing on my work with my college's TEDx and economics forum, I'll help design data-driven marketing initiatives, build industry partnerships, and support peers in turning creative ideas into measurable engagement. Drawing on my experience with a hunger-relief NGO, I aim to contribute to the Centre of Social Innovation and Sustainability through initiatives like Ground Up Dialogues and the 360° Project, advancing impact-driven entrepreneurship, and IE's Purpose Accelerator resonates with me, as advancing with purpose and creating positive impact align with my long-term motivation to build ethical, responsible businesses. In the long term, I aspire to establish a marketing agency specialising in nutrition, fitness, and health-focused brands that promote ethical, transparent communication and healthier consumer behaviour. My short-term goal is to join the brand-marketing division of a global FMCG company such as Unilever or Nestlé as a marketing executive, operating at scale in categories that directly influence health and lifestyle choices, strengthening the consumer insight, data-driven marketing, and brand storytelling essential for building a credible future agency. For me, IE is more than a degree; it is a launchpad to shape behaviour, build conscious brands, and create lasting impact.
